Diamond bracelets, $5,000 in cash stolen in Atlanta home burglary

ATLANTA — Atlanta Police Department is asking for the public’s help to identify two suspects in a home burglary.

The incident happened around 10:54 p.m. at 928 Garrett Street SE on Nov. 18.

The suspects were captured on surveillance footage forcing entry into the residence and stealing $5,000 in cash along with two diamond bracelets. They left the scene in a black Ford Expedition SUV.

Crime Stoppers Atlanta is offering a reward of up to $5,000 for information leading to the identification of the suspects. Tips can be submitted anonymously via phone, online or text.

The investigation remains ongoing, and authorities are hopeful that public tips will aid in identifying the suspects and resolving the case.
